8-K: AMG Issues $425M Senior Notes Due 2036 at 5.500%

Affiliated Managers Group, Inc. completed the issuance of $425 million in 5.500% Senior Notes maturing in 2036, with proceeds primarily allocated to redeem existing convertible trust preferred securities.

Capital raiseThe company completed the issuance and sale of $425,000,000 aggregate principal amount of 5.500% Senior Notes due 2036.The net proceeds of $421,506,500 (before expenses) are intended to redeem the 5.15% Convertible Trust Preferred Securities due 2037 of AMG Capital Trust II.Any remaining net pro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es.

Summary

  • Affiliated Managers Group, Inc. (AMG) issued $425,000,000 aggregate principal amount of 5.500% Senior Notes due 2036.
  • The notes mature on February 15, 2036, and bear interest at 5.500% per year, payable semi-annually on February 15 and August 15, commencing August 15, 2026.
  • The issue price was 99.828% of the principal amount, resulting in net proceeds of $421,506,500 before expenses.
  • Proceeds will be used to redeem the 5.15% Convertible Trust Preferred Securities due 2037 of AMG Capital Trust II, with any remainder for general corporate purposes.
  • The notes are redeemable at the company's option, with a make-whole call prior to November 15, 2035, and at par on or after that date.
  • A Change of Control Repurchase Event (defined as a Change of Control and a Below Investment Grade Rating Event) triggers an offer to repurchase notes at 101% of principal plus accrued interest.

Risks

  • A 'Below Investment Grade Rating Event' (downgrade below Investment Grade by both Rating Agencies during a Change of Control period) could occur, potentially impacting the company's cost of capital or triggering repurchase obligations.
  • A 'Change of Control' (sale of substantially all assets, liquidation, or a person/group acquiring 50% or more of voting stock) could occur, which, if combined with a rating downgrade, would trigger a repurchase offer.
  • The combination of a Change of Control and a Below Investment Grade Rating Event constitutes a 'Change of Control Repurchase Event,' which would require the company to offer to repurchase notes at 101% of principal plus accrued interest, potentially impacting liquidity.

Key Dates

DateDescription
2020-06-05Date of the original Senior Indenture (Base Indenture).
2022-11-07Effective date of the Company's Fourth Amended and Restated Bylaws.
2024-12-31End date of the latest audited financial statements referenced.
2025-01-22Date of Board of Directors resolutions (excerpt).
2025-01-26Date of Board of Directors resolutions (excerpt).
2025-02-28Effective date of the shelf registration statement on Form S-3ASR and date of the Base Prospectus.
2025-09-30Reference date for 'no material adverse effect' statement.
2025-10-20Date of Board of Directors resolutions (excerpt).
2025-12-05Date of certification of the Company's Amended and Restated Certificate of Incorporation by the Secretary of State of Delaware.
2025-12-08Date of earliest event reported (Underwriting Agreement), Trade Date, Preliminary Prospectus date, Prospectus Supplement date, and Pricing Committee resolutions.
2025-12-10Date the final prospectus supplement was filed with the SEC.
2025-12-11Date of issuance and sale of the Securities, Third Supplemental Indenture, and Expected Settlement Date.
2026-08-15First Interest Payment Date for the 5.500% Senior Notes.
2035-11-15Par Call Date for optional redemption (three months prior to Maturity Date).
2036-02-15Maturity Date for the 5.500% Senior Notes.
